Alarming Rise in 2010 Law Enforcement Officer Fatalities

In a press release dated Monday, 27 December 2010 the National Law Enforcement Officers Memorial Fund in Washigton DC reports that "The number of U.S. law enforcement fatalities spiked by 37 percent in 2010—an alarming increase that follows two years of declining deaths among our nation’s policing professionals".

A total of 160 federal, state and local law enforcement officers died in the line of duty during the past 12 months ..."

Robbie Leslie: "Two Nights of Amazing Disco Classics"

Here's a little piece of club history for your enjoyment. In 1985 the Saint introduced an all new party - DISCO DIVAS. This night would be dedicated to an all classics format and featured live performances by Loleatta Holloway, Jackie Moore, and Sarah Dash. It was one of the Saint's most successful parties and spawned three sequels. Rarely had I seen such an excited and joyful crowd packing the dancefloor. The music is a celebration of the 70's and early 80's and includes, in addition to Disco's greatest hits, many of the rare and forgotten tunes that made dancing a thrilling ritual and a weekly event! This party has been beautifully restored and newly mastered to CD.
In addition to the SAINT'S DISCO DIVAS PARTY I am offering here the REVENGE of the DISCO DIVAS from San Francisco's legendary Trocadero Transfer. This CD set features an entirely different, all-disco programme that will keep you smiling and moving!

Mixcloud for Streaming DJ Sets & Mixes

I came across an excellent site for DJs to stream their sets and mixes.

Rather than a podcast hosting site which offers downloading, Mixcloud is a cloudcasting site for streaming. Not downloading.

I particularly like the tracklisting and chapters features, for the benefit of the listeners and for the purposes of paying royalties to artists, performers and labels through their licenses with the various collecting societies.

Call for Artists: 'Illuminated Statues' at Crystal City Water Park

The Crystal City Business Improvement District is seeking qualified artists to help produce a temporary, outdoor art exhibit featuring illuminated sculptures in the Crystal City Water Park.

This Call for Artists (pdf) announces the opportunity to design and construct outdoor sculptures intended to provide both an interesting daytime element and a lit experience after the sun begins to set that meets the Crystal City BID’s branding message of “Dazzle, Illuminate, Sparkle, and Shine.” Artists are asked to submit ideas that use lighting to create unique sculptures that define space, color and balance in an outdoor setting. Selected artists will receive a grant of $5,000 from the Crystal City Business Improvement District to build and implement their concept in the Crystal City Water Park.
